Types of Batteries Used

Yamaha electric 4 wheelers typically use a few different types of batteries, each with its own set of pros and cons. Knowing which type you have will help you understand its specific needs and how to care for it properly:

  • Lead-Acid Batteries: These are the old-school workhorses of the battery world. They're generally the most affordable option upfront, making them a popular choice for many electric 4 wheelers. However, they're also the heaviest and require more maintenance than other types. Lead-acid batteries need to be regularly topped off with distilled water to maintain their performance and lifespan. Plus, they have a shorter lifespan compared to newer battery technologies. While they might save you some money initially, they can be more costly in the long run due to their shorter lifespan and higher maintenance needs.

  • Absorbent Glass Mat (AGM) Batteries: AGM batteries are a step up from traditional lead-acid batteries. They're still lead-acid, but the electrolyte is absorbed into a fiberglass mat, making them spill-proof and maintenance-free. This means you don't have to worry about adding water or checking electrolyte levels. AGM batteries also offer better performance and a longer lifespan than traditional lead-acid batteries. They're a bit more expensive upfront, but the added convenience and longevity often make them a worthwhile investment. AGM batteries are more resistant to vibration and shock, making them a good choice for off-road adventures.

  • Lithium-Ion Batteries: These are the rockstars of the battery world. Lithium-ion batteries are the latest and greatest technology, offering the best performance, longest lifespan, and lightest weight. They're also maintenance-free, so you can spend more time riding and less time worrying about battery maintenance. However, lithium-ion batteries are the most expensive option upfront. But, if you're looking for the best possible performance and longevity, they're worth the investment. Lithium-ion batteries also have a higher energy density, meaning they can store more power in a smaller package. This can translate to longer riding times and improved overall performance.

Key Considerations

No matter which type of battery your Yamaha electric 4 wheeler uses, there are a few key considerations to keep in mind:

  • Voltage: Make sure you know the voltage of your battery and use a charger that's specifically designed for that voltage. Using the wrong charger can damage your battery and shorten its lifespan.

  • Amp-Hours (Ah): This rating indicates how much energy the battery can store. A higher Ah rating means you'll be able to ride for longer periods of time before needing to recharge. Consider your typical riding habits and choose a battery with an Ah rating that meets your needs.

  • Cold Cranking Amps (CCA): This rating is less important for electric 4 wheelers than it is for gasoline-powered vehicles, but it's still worth considering. CCA indicates the battery's ability to deliver a high current burst, which can be helpful in cold weather conditions.

Charging Best Practices

  • Use the Right Charger: Always use the charger that came with your Yamaha electric 4 wheeler or a charger that's specifically designed for your battery type. Using the wrong charger can damage your battery and shorten its lifespan.

  • Avoid Overcharging: Overcharging can damage your battery and reduce its capacity. Once your battery is fully charged, disconnect it from the charger. Many modern chargers have automatic shut-off features to prevent overcharging, but it's still a good idea to keep an eye on things.

  • Charge Regularly: Even if you're not using your electric 4 wheeler regularly, it's important to charge the battery periodically to prevent it from discharging completely. A fully discharged battery can be difficult to recover and may suffer permanent damage.

  • Temperature Matters: Avoid charging your battery in extreme temperatures. Ideally, you should charge it in a cool, dry place. High temperatures can damage the battery and shorten its lifespan, while low temperatures can reduce its charging efficiency.

Storage Tips

  • Clean the Battery: Before storing your electric 4 wheeler for an extended period of time, clean the battery terminals to remove any dirt or corrosion. This will help prevent self-discharge and ensure a good connection when you're ready to use it again.

  • Charge Before Storing: Fully charge the battery before storing your electric 4 wheeler. This will help prevent sulfation, a condition that can damage lead-acid batteries and reduce their capacity.

  • Store in a Cool, Dry Place: Store your electric 4 wheeler in a cool, dry place away from direct sunlight and extreme temperatures. This will help prevent the battery from degrading over time.

  • Check Periodically: If you're storing your electric 4 wheeler for a long period of time, check the battery periodically and top it off if necessary. This will help prevent it from discharging completely and suffering damage.

Regular Inspections

  • Check the Terminals: Regularly check the battery terminals for corrosion or damage. Clean the terminals with a wire brush and apply a thin layer of dielectric grease to prevent future corrosion.

  • Inspect the Cables: Inspect the battery cables for cracks, fraying, or other damage. Replace any damaged cables immediately to prevent electrical problems.

  • Monitor Battery Voltage: Use a multimeter to monitor the battery voltage periodically. This can help you detect potential problems early on.

Identifying Problems

  • Slow Charging: If your battery is taking longer than usual to charge, it could be a sign of a problem. This could be due to a faulty charger, a damaged battery, or a problem with the electrical system.

  • Reduced Range: If you're not getting as much range as you used to, it could be a sign that your battery is losing capacity. This is a common problem with older batteries, but it can also be caused by improper charging or storage.

  • Battery Won't Charge: If your battery won't charge at all, it could be due to a dead battery, a faulty charger, or a problem with the electrical system.

  • Error Codes: Many Yamaha electric 4 wheelers have onboard diagnostic systems that can display error codes related to the battery. Consult your owner's manual to understand what these codes mean and how to resolve them.

Solutions and Tips

  • Check the Charger: The first thing you should do is check the charger. Make sure it's properly connected and that it's providing the correct voltage. If you have access to another charger, try using it to see if that resolves the problem.

  • Inspect the Battery: Inspect the battery for any signs of damage, such as cracks, leaks, or swelling. If you see any damage, the battery needs to be replaced.

  • Check the Connections: Check all the battery connections to make sure they're clean and tight. Loose or corroded connections can prevent the battery from charging properly.

  • Load Test the Battery: A load test can help you determine the overall health of the battery. This test measures the battery's ability to deliver current under load. If the battery fails the load test, it needs to be replaced.

  • Consult a Professional: If you're not comfortable troubleshooting the problem yourself, or if you've tried all the above steps and the battery still won't work, it's best to consult a qualified technician. They can diagnose the problem and recommend the best course of action.

Advanced Tips

  • Avoid Deep Discharges: Deeply discharging your battery can damage it and shorten its lifespan. Try to avoid letting your battery drop below 20% charge. Charge it more frequently, even if you're not using it regularly.

  • Use a Battery Maintainer: A battery maintainer is a device that keeps your battery at a full charge without overcharging it. This can be especially helpful if you're storing your electric 4 wheeler for an extended period of time.

  • Consider Upgrading: If your battery is nearing the end of its lifespan, consider upgrading to a newer technology, such as lithium-ion. Lithium-ion batteries offer better performance, longer lifespan, and lighter weight.
